For your information: to make sure that no potentially audible changes in the electrical signal occur when we apply any "audio magic" to our gear, no super equipment is needed. The smallest step-change in amplitude that can be detected by ear is about 0.3dB for a pure tone. In more realistic situations it is 0.5 to 1.0dB'". This is about a 10% change. (Harris J.D.). At medium volume, the voltage amplitude at the output of the amplifier is approximately 10 volts, which means that the smallest audible difference in sound will be noticeable when the output voltage changes to 1 volt. Such an error is impossible not to notice even using a conventional voltmeter, but Self and his colleagues performed much more accurate measurements, including ones made directly on the music signal using Baxandall subtraction technique - they found no error even at this highest level.

I know from experience there are huge gains to be made from using higher quality caps, inductors, and resistors.



- Capacitors have electromechanical effects that show up as very real and very significant electrical changes at audio frequencies. That is not even getting into ESR, etc. all substantial at audio frequencies.


- Inductors can have high DC resistance or low DC resistance and parasitic capacitance, all again which lead to significant electrical changes

- Resistors can have inductance, thermal noise, and thermal modulation. All lead to significant electrical changes.



Now do wire direction, at audio frequencies, with an effect large enough to be audible, without making anything up.
